Serving 431 students in grades 7-8, Pierre Moran Middle School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Indiana for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 14% (which is lower than the Indiana state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 23% (which is lower than the Indiana state average of 41%).
The student-teacher ratio of 11:1 is lower than the Indiana state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 79%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Indiana state average of 37%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Pierre Moran Middle School's student population of 431 students has declined by 20% over five school years.
The teacher population of 39 teachers has declined by 41% over five school years.
